#2344bc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2344bc is composed of 13.7% red, 26.7%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.4% cyan, 63.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#2344bc color hex could be obtained by blending #4688ff with #000079.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#2344bc color description : Strong blue.
#2344bc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2344bc has RGB values of R:35, G:68,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 2311356.

Shades and Tints of #2344bc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010206 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#2344bc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686b77 is the less saturated color, while #0130de is the most saturated one.
